Every single day I wake up and commit to myself to becoming a better player.
Interpretation
Commitment to self-improvement is essential for success.
Mia Hamm's quote emphasizes the importance of daily dedication to personal growth and skill enhancement. By stating her commitment to becoming a better player each day, she highlights that continuous effort and self-discipline are key factors in achieving excellence in any field.
